Medan’s Commercial Real Estate Market: Insights and Trends
Medan, the capital of North Sumatra, Indonesia, is experiencing a significant transformation in its commercial real estate market. As one of the largest cities in the country, Medan's strategic location and rapid economic growth make it an attractive destination for investors and developers alike.
One of the most notable trends in Medan’s commercial real estate market is the increasing demand for office spaces. With many local and international companies establishing their presence in the city, there is a growing need for modern office environments. This trend is further fueled by the rise of start-ups and small to medium-sized enterprises (SMEs) that contribute significantly to the local economy, driving the demand for flexible and well-located office spaces.
Additionally, the retail sector in Medan is undergoing a notable evolution. The growth of the middle class and changing consumer preferences are leading to a surge in retail developments. Malls and shopping centers are becoming increasingly popular, featuring a mix of international brands and local retailers. This enhanced retail environment not only caters to consumer demand but also attracts tourists, further boosting the commercial real estate sector.
Another significant trend is the rise of mixed-use developments. Investors are keen on projects that combine residential, commercial, and recreational spaces. These developments offer convenience and accessibility, appealing to the urban population's lifestyle. As such projects continue to emerge, they contribute to the overall infrastructure and aesthetic appeal of Medan.
Furthermore, the hospitality sector in Medan is on the uptrend. With an increase in both domestic and international tourism, the demand for hotels and accommodations is rising. Developers are responding to this trend by investing in new hotel chains and properties, focusing on modern amenities and unique experiences for guests. This growth in tourism is a boon for the commercial real estate market, providing significant opportunities for profit and expansion.
Investment in logistics and warehousing facilities is another key trend shaping Medan’s commercial real estate landscape. As e-commerce expands, so does the need for efficient logistics solutions. The city's strategic location facilitates easy access to major transportation networks, making it a prime spot for logistics companies looking to establish warehouses and distribution centers. This trend is expected to accelerate, driven by the growth of online shopping in Indonesia.
The Indonesian government's focus on improving infrastructure also plays a crucial role in the development of Medan’s commercial real estate market. Investments in transportation projects, such as road construction and public transit systems, enhance connectivity within the city and to neighboring regions. This improved infrastructure not only boosts property values but also encourages foreign investment, contributing to the market's overall growth.
